Sky GirlSky Girl
Local family, locally grown vegetables, homemade jelly, jams & honey. Pumpkins, Christmas trees, and in the spring and summer, they have beautiful flowers, hibiscus, ferns, etc.. I knew Terry Simpson for 20+ years he always ran an honest business and treated you like family. Now his family has taken over after his passing and it’s still the same it’s just the next generation of farmers. Stop by one time and you’ll come back for many years. Good people & Good prices.
G BG B
OPEN!!!!! Bright and airy! A great "roadside" store that's not small. Not so roadside (but very local), with many items like jellies, jams, fruits, and seasonal decorations. During the winter, they mainly just sell fire wood. They have Christmas trees in December. UPDATE: Still great! They have potted flowers! But they are going fast.

My wife stopped by one am and asked for 2 bushels of tomatoes. Clerk said to come back at 2:00pm and hed have them. Cost was $30 per bushel. We came back about 2:15 and he said they didn't have yet. Said to come back later. We came back around 5:30 and he said he only had one bushel. We still wanted and went to get the bushel, which turned out to be a box. Knowing that a bushel is 53 lbs, I told the clerk I didn't think it was a bushel. He insisted it was a bushel and proceeded to weigh them. They weighed 27 lbs. I tried to explain that what he was selling wasn't a bushel. He then got nasty and agreed it was a "box" of tomatoes. I still was ok to purchase when he and a co-worker told me to leave and they didnt want to deal with me. Clerk said he didn't want anyone telling him how to run his business. I wonder what the clerk would do if he wanted to purchase 10 gallons of gas but only got 5. And he questions the gas station attendant who told him it wasnt a gallon but really a glass full. I suggest that you know the weight of what you want to purchase if going here...
